Overview of the 2016 Chevrolet Trax
The 2016 Chevrolet Trax is a versatile subcompact SUV designed for urban driving, offering a blend of style, efficiency, and practicality. With its compact design, it provides ample interior space and cargo capacity, making it ideal for city commutes and adventures alike. The Trax features a modern aesthetic, combining sleek exterior lines with a well-appointed interior. Available in three trims—LS, LT, and Premier—it caters to a range of preferences, from essential features to enhanced luxury. The Trax is powered by a 1.4L turbocharged engine, delivering 138 horsepower and 148 lb-ft of torque, paired with a six-speed automatic transmission. Optional all-wheel drive ensures capability in diverse weather conditions, while its advanced technology and safety features make it a standout choice in its class.

Engine and Performance
The 2016 Chevrolet Trax is powered by a 1.4L turbocharged four-cylinder engine, delivering 138 horsepower and 148 lb-ft of torque. This engine offers a balance of efficiency and responsiveness, making it ideal for city driving. Paired with a six-speed automatic transmission, the Trax provides smooth acceleration and seamless gear shifts. For enhanced versatility, an all-wheel-drive system is available, improving traction and stability in various weather conditions. The turbocharger ensures quick power delivery, while the compact design allows for agile handling. This combination makes the Trax a reliable choice for urban commutes and occasional adventures, offering both fuel efficiency and performance.

Trim Levels and Standard Features
The 2016 Chevrolet Trax is available in three distinct trim levels: LS, LT, and Premier. The LS serves as the base model, offering essential features such as a 7-inch touchscreen infotainment system, Bluetooth connectivity, and a rearview camera. The LT trim enhances the experience with upgraded interior materials, an advanced infotainment system, and additional comfort amenities like cruise control. The Premier trim represents the pinnacle of luxury, featuring leatherette seating, enhanced technology options, and stylish accents. Each trim level is designed to cater to different driver preferences, ensuring a blend of functionality, comfort, and style. Standard features across all trims include Apple CarPlay and Android Auto compatibility, ensuring seamless smartphone integration for a modern driving experience.

Traction Control and Electronic Stability Control
The 2016 Chevrolet Trax features advanced systems like Traction Control (TC) and Electronic Stability Control (ESC) to enhance driving stability and safety. These systems automatically adjust engine power and braking to prevent wheel spin and maintain directional control, especially during acceleration or sharp turns. The Traction Control System helps improve grip on slippery surfaces, while ESC assists in stabilizing the vehicle during unexpected maneuvers. Drivers can rely on these systems to reduce skidding and maintain control, even in challenging driving conditions.
